    I recently sent a box whose address label was torn off in Fedex processing. I tracked it down and in an attempt to get the box back had to fess up that beer was in it because they had opened the box to see if there was any address identification within. I ended up talking to numerous Fedex reps and pleading just to ship the box back or send to the recipient and that I would never, ever try such a thing again. This was all in vain and the box was a loss because they refused to handle it further.All these calls were logged and linked to my account because the rep I talked to would always reference my earlier calls. I learned from the experience and now put the labels on myself under layers of clear tape. I sent out another box to that recipient and 3 others since without issue and they all arrived safely. But I'm just a bit more nervous now until I know they've been delivered. Just try to review your packing process to see if you can figure out what may have gone wrong and good luck
